Hello everyone,

I have a 2 year & 9 month old leghorn hen that just started to show signs of sickness 1 day ago. I'm pretty sure she is not eggbound because she did lay an egg yesterday. She did not lay an egg today though (usually she lays daily). She is still eating and drinking but not as much as her regular self. I have also looked into the possibility of vent gleet in her. As of right now, I don't see any signs of mites/lice in her. If you guys have any suggestions on what type of illnesses my leghorn could be suffering, please let me know ASAP!

I would get a fecal sample done to check for internal parasites.

What I have done is take a small sample from multiple animals so I get a herd representation. I then had my horse vet send the sample to the lab to test.

It’s a place to start, and if she has a heavy parasite load that could be causing her issues. If it comes back clean you can cross that off your list.

Vent Gleet is usually caused by a fungal infection.
